Abstract

A protective cap for a pressurized gas cylinder includes a ferro-magnetic body having an outer surface which is provided with a linear array of holes arranged to encode cylinder data in binary form. The presence or absence of a hole in each of a plurality of linearly spaced positions indicates one of two logic states. While the presence of a hole in a given position indicates one logic state, the absence of a hole at that position indicates the opposite state. Data is encoded in a repetitive but inverse form in two linear side-by-side rows. The data is read by a dual-head inductive transducer which is moved along the linear array such that each of the heads senses the presence or absence of holes in separate ones of the side-by-side rows to generate two separate trains of electrical pulses which are indicative of the encoded data, with one of the trains of pulses being substantially inverse in form from the other of the trains of pulses. The cap structure includes a base which is configured to be rigidly affixed to a neck of a pressurized gas cylinder, and an upstanding part which protectively shrouds a cylinder valve.
